摘要:本文从防敏感信息泄露、合约部署实践、专家评析方法、高效能数字化转型、网页钱包特性与风险、以及安全补丁策略六个维度,系统评估 TPWallet 的安全态势,并给出可操作性建议。
一、防敏感信息泄露
- 本地私钥与种子管理:强烈建议采用硬件隔离或受限沙箱存储,避免开发者或第三方服务收集助记词/私钥。对内存中敏感数据进行及时清除和加密缓冲,使用内存锁定和防核心转储机制。
- 最小权限与隐私隔离:限制应用层和网页对敏感 API 的访问,采用分级权限请求与审计日志;对于交易历史与链上标签,默认最小化暴露并提供可选本地加密备份。
- 网络与遥测:严格控制遥测与错误日志上报,敏感字段需脱敏或仅上传哈希,使用同态或聚合分析以减少明文传输风险。
二、合约部署安全实践
- 签名与交易构建:采用本地离线签名流程或多签/阈值签名方案,避免在不可信环境中生成最终签名。提供交易预校验与模拟(eth_call/simulate)以识别重入、溢出与逻辑错误。
- 工具链完整性:合约编译与部署链路应保证可复现构建、使用链上校验(source verification)并记录编译器版本与优化参数,防止后门注入。
- 多重防护:部署前进行静态分析、符号化审计、模糊测试及形式化验证(对关键模块),并通过时间锁、可升级代理与治理延迟降低紧急风险。
三、专家评析报告要点
- 评估方法:结合威胁建模、静态/动态检测、模糊测试与红队渗透测试,形成可量化的风险矩阵与 CVSS 风格评分。
- 报告应包含:漏洞重现步骤、影响范围、利用难度、缓解建议和优先级修复计划;同时建议第三方独立复审和持续漏洞赏金计划。
四、高效能数字化转型考量

- 企业集成:为机构用户提供硬件安全模块(HSM)与 KMS 集成、审计链日志与细粒度权限管理(RBAC/ABAC),并支持合规流水与冷/热钱包分离策略。

- 可扩展性与自动化:采用微服务、可观察性(tracing/metrics/alerts)与 CI/CD 安全流水线,结合自动合约静态检查与部署审批流,提高部署效率同时降低人为错误。
五、网页钱包的特殊风险与防护
- 资源完整性:使用内容安全策略(CSP)、子资源完整性(SRI)与严格的同源策略,避免通过 CDN 注入恶意脚本;扩展和网页通信应通过受信域白名单与消息签名验证。
- UI 欺骗与钓鱼:强化确认页面(显示原始交易摘要、来源、nonce与链 ID),引入视觉指纹或硬件确认以阻断篡改。定期教育用户识别钓鱼页面并提供一键验证工具。
六、安全补丁与更新机制
- 可信更新链:实现代码签名、签名证书管理、滚动与增量更新(delta),并保证回滚受限(rollback protection)。补丁发布前通过分阶段灰度与自动回滚策略降低事故面。
- 响应与披露流程:建立漏洞响应团队(VRT)、明确 SLA、公开安全公告与补丁指导,配合赏金项目与社区审计提高发现速度。
结论与建议:TPWallet 若能在工程上坚持本地最小化敏感数据暴露、实现可复现合约部署链路、定期独立评审并构建可信更新机制,则能显著提升安全韧性。对于机构用户,应优先考虑 HSM/KMS 集成和合规审计;对于普通用户,强调助记词硬件化与谨慎授权。最终,安全是持续工程,需把自动化检测、透明审计与快速补丁能力作为长期投入方向。
评论
CryptoLiu
写得很全面,尤其是合约部署和更新机制部分,受益匪浅。
小陈安全
建议再补充对移动端钱包的特殊防护(如系统权限、剪贴板清理)的细节。
Alice_Dev
专家评估那块方法论讲得好,期待看到范例评分表和模板。
链上观察者
同意把遥测脱敏放在首位,往往是泄露链路里最容易被忽视的一环。